Marjorie B. Brown, an 81-year-old resident of 2610 Princeton Road in Trenton, died at 10:25 a.m. on Tuesday, Jan. 9, 2007 at the Eastview Manor Care Center in Trenton, where she had been for one week.
Funeral services will be held at 1 p.m. on Saturday, Jan. 13, 2007 at the Resthaven Mortuary, north of Trenton. Burial will be at Resthaven Memorial Gardens, north of Trenton.
A family visitation will be held from 7 to 8 p.m. on Friday, Jan. 12, 2007 at the mortuary.
Mrs. Brown was born on May 8, 1925 at Wayne City, IA, the daughter of Everett and Blanche Moore Rockhold. She was married at Princeton on Aug. 14, 1942 to Jack D. Brown, who preceded her in death on Dec. 1, 1996. After their marriage, they lived near Mill Grove before moving to Trenton in 1972. She was of the Baptist faith.
She is survived by one son, Mike Brown and his wife, Robin, of Great Falls, MT; two daughters, Winna Eastman of Trenton and Carolyn Byrd of Bonner Springs, KS; two sisters, Lorene Frost of Casper, WY and Coy Hunter of Princeton; five grandchildren; five great-grandchildren; and two great-great-grandchildren.
In addition to her husband and parents, she was preceded in death by a brother, Cecil Rockhold; and a sister, Hazel Sparks.
